Former President Trump Recounts Missile Interceptions

During a recent public address, former United States President Donald Trump discussed an engagement where the U.S. military successfully intercepted five Iranian missiles. The incident, which reportedly took place over Jordan, was described by Trump in a manner that included vocal imitations of the Patriot missile system's operation.

The former president's description focused on the effectiveness of the Patriot missile defense system in neutralizing incoming threats. He detailed the sequence of events, emphasizing the rapid and decisive action taken by U.S. forces. According to Trump, the system engaged and destroyed the projectiles before they could reach their intended targets, thereby averting potential damage or casualties.

The Patriot missile system is a surface-to-air missile system, primarily designed to intercept tactical ballistic missiles, cruise missiles, and advanced aircraft. Its deployment is a critical component of air defense strategies for various nations, including the United States and its allies. The system operates by detecting incoming threats, tracking their trajectories, and then launching interceptor missiles to destroy them mid-flight. The success of such interceptions relies on sophisticated radar technology, rapid data processing, and precise guidance systems.
